Advantages of a Washer Dryer Combo

Combination washer and dryers are an ideal option for households with just one resident in small apartments and homes. They are smaller than a separate washer/dryer and can make laundry more efficient and easier.

They consume less water since they are front-loading. They also consume less energy to heat water than dryers that are standalone.

Space Savings

Combination washer dryers can save space by combining two appliances into one. They are especially useful in small apartments or houses with limited space or for those with mobility issues who have difficulty moving heavy laundry appliances. Combination washer dryers can reduce physical stress for the homeowner and also help reduce utility costs since they consume less energy and water than standalone washing machines as well as drying machines.

Most washer dryers work in the same way as front-loading machines. When the washing cycle is finished the dryer begins to operate and uses hot air to remove the water content from your laundry. The water is then drained into a drain or sink using a drainage hose. This saves energy because it doesn't heat the water as traditional dryers. It also uses less water because the washer dryer combo's front-loading design helps it use more water efficiently than a top-loading washer.

Since they don't require a separate water and gas connection to operate, many washer dryer combos are able to be used in homes without access to traditional natural gas lines. This makes them a popular choice for urban dwellers and those who want to reduce the amount of plumbing and electrical connections required to perform the laundry chores that they do every day. They also make ideal for apartment dwellers who might not be able to own an individual washing machine or dryer.

While they are useful for homeowners but it's important to keep in mind that washer dryer combos are more complicated than their standalone counterparts and, consequently, have a greater likelihood of malfunctioning or breaking. The additional complexity can cost more than buying standalone laundry appliances which means that in the long run, they might not end up saving you any money. This is especially true for dryers that rely on condensation drying that can take a while and consume more energy than a conventional flow-through dryer.

Convenience

The main advantage of washer dryer combos is that they combine two appliances making space in your laundry room. They are also simple to use, making them an ideal choice for smaller families or those with mobility issues who be unable to move wet clothes from the machine to the clothesline.

They use less energy than separate machines since they perform both drying and washing in one process. They are more costly to maintain because they use more water and run for longer durations than standalone washing machines. This is especially true if you live in an area with high water bills, as the longer running time adds to your utility costs.

A lot of all-in-one washers have a setting to wash and then dry the same load at once. Some have a delay feature that lets you set the cycle to stop at a time that is most comfortable for you. This is a huge advantage as it means you don't have to worry about not switching over the laundry before you leave for work or coming home to smelly, mildew-smelling clothes.

These units can be vented or ventless, and their wash cycle is very close to that of front-loading washers. Ventless units use dehydration and natural or electric heat to dry the laundry.

Both types provide a wide range settings and many have programs specifically designed to meet different needs of the fabric. There are options for delicates as well as timed dry and an extra rinse. Some models have a sensor-drying feature that senses the level of moisture and adjusts temperature. This saves energy by not drying too much your clothes.

Simple to Use

Combination dryers and Washers Dryer Combo make laundry day a breeze because you don't have to transfer your laundry from one appliance to another unlike with standalone units. That means you can toss your dirty clothes in the washer before heading off to work and be confident that when you get home they'll be clean and ready to be folded or dried. This is particularly convenient for those with mobility issues and be unable to move the weight of their load between machines.

These dryers have simple controls and are simple to use. These combos of washer and dryer are ideal for people who want to streamline their laundry routine and avoid having to visit a laundromat. Set the dryer and washer on your desired cycle and leave them to run. Return after they're finished. There are a variety of programs to choose from, from delicates to wrinkle release which allows you to customize your drying and washing needs without difficulty.

The all-in one units are perfect for apartment dwellers and homeowners with little space. They're also great for vacationers who don't want to shell out money for energy and would rather avoid the laundromat. They're an excellent option for RV owners who do not want to spend a lot on a separate venting system. If you have a large family and require more capacity, then you will get better results with two separate units.

The only downside is that these machines use more water to dry than they do when washing, so you may pay a more in utility bills than you expected. It's essential to only use the machines when necessary and don't overload them.

All-in-one washer deals and dryer combos are great for small homes and single-person households, but not for families or people who have mobility issues. The small size and easy-to-use controls make them easy to use. However their performance isn't as effective as standalone units.
